ANALISIS YURIDIS PUTUSAN MAHKAMAH AGUNG NOMOR 981 K/Pdt/2020 TENTANG GUGATAN WANPRESTASI TERHADAP PERJANJIAN HONORARIUM SUCCES FEE
Abstract
An agreement is a legally valid act conducted by two or more parties with the intention of establishing a binding relationship that functions as law. Generally, agreements made legally refer to the provisions and requirements set forth in the Indonesian Civil Code. One of the conditions for a valid binding agreement is that the consent must result from free will and without coercion.The objective of this research is to analyze the basis for the judicial considerations in the Surabaya High Court Decision No. 668/Pdt.G/2018/PT.Sby and the Supreme Court Decision No. 981 K/Pdt/2020 concerning breach of contract (wanprestasi) and its implications for the validity of a land sale and purchase agreement that is in dispute. As normative legal research, this study employs a statute approach and a conceptual approach, utilizing primary and secondary legal materials. The research adopts a library research method and employs a qualitative descriptive analysis technique. Based on these methods, the research concludes that a sale and purchase agreement involving a disputed object violates material requirements because it does not align with the principle of good faith.
